Facts about Blue Shadows

✔️

When was Blue Shadows released?


Blue Shadows is first released in 1969 as part of Freddie King's album "Freddie King Is a Blues Master" which includes 12 tracks in total. This song is the 3rd track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Blue Shadows?


Blue Shadows falls under the genre Blues.
✔️

How long is the song Blue Shadows?


Blue Shadows song length is 3 minutes and 41 seconds.
